Golden Crowned snakes grow up to 75 cm in length and can be identified by the crown of golden scales on top of its head. These reptiles live in sandstone areas and deep forest. Their diet consists of lizards, frogs and blind snakes. A female Golden Crowned Snake will have a clutch of 2-15 eggs.
